hot_img In the first half of the year, cryptocurrency TradFi transactions exceeded $1.3 trillion, with the exchange landscape shifting from a unipolar concentration to a multipolar distribution

According to a research report published by RootData Research, the total trading volume of mainstream cryptocurrency exchanges in the TradFi sector surpassed $1.3 trillion in the first half of 2026, nearly a tenfold increase compared to the entire year of 2025, with TradFi derivatives accounting for over 98%, becoming the core engine driving the explosive growth of the sector.The exchange landscape is shifting from "unipolar concentration" to multipolar competition. Binance, while maintaining a leading position in the TradFi sector with a cumulative share of 68.3%, saw its monthly trading volume share decline from 78.8% at the beginning of the year to 58.2% in August. Meanwhile, second-tier exchanges such as OKX, Gate, and Hyperliquid are rapidly expanding, with market shares of 18.2%, 10.7%, and 9.9% respectively in August.In the core submarket of stock derivatives, entering August, Binance still dominated with an average daily trading volume of $14.927 billion; OKX established an advantage in trading costs with the industry's lowest spread of 0.0091%, achieving a comprehensive score tied for second with Gate. Gate has recently shown independent growth, recording four consecutive months of triple-digit month-on-month growth from May to August, and in mid-August, its ±2% weighted depth ranked first in the industry for 11 consecutive trading days. The competitive logic of the TradFi sector may be shifting from a battle for traffic to a competition across comprehensive dimensions such as position size, market depth, trading costs, and variety coverage.

The Ministry of Industry and Information Technology has launched a special initiative to cultivate artificial intelligence application service providers

The Ministry of Industry and Information Technology of China has launched a special action to cultivate artificial intelligence application service providers, encouraging various regions to increase the procurement of large models, intelligent agents, and Token services through first purchase and first use, risk compensation, and other methods, while using tools such as "computing power vouchers" to reduce computing power costs.The Ministry of Industry and Information Technology will also establish a national resource pool for AI application service providers, aiming to exceed 2,000 by the end of 2026 and no less than 3,000 by the end of 2027. These service providers mainly help enterprises implement AI projects, with services ranging from early consulting, program design, to system development, integration delivery, and then to subsequent operation and maintenance and security governance.This policy also specifically names FDE. The Ministry encourages service providers to form FDE teams to directly address project implementation issues on-site with users. Various regions are also required to open real business scenarios, organize supply and demand matching, and turn high-frequency, essential business needs into standardized AI products that can be delivered repeatedly.

first_img Cosmos Labs admits to misjudging a vulnerability, resulting in an attack on six chains with a loss of 5.7 million dollars

Cosmos Labs released a technical report, admitting that it previously misjudged an integer underflow vulnerability in the Cosmos EVM, which led to attacks on six blockchain networks between August 20 and 25, resulting in a total theft of approximately $5.7 million in tokens. The attacker exploited the vulnerability to underflow account balances to the maximum value of 2^256-1, then performed a reverse operation to transfer the inflated balance out, thereby stealing tokens from the target accounts without creating tokens out of thin air.The report shows that researchers submitted the defect through a bug bounty program on April 25, but testers were unable to reproduce it on the existing Cosmos chain configuration, so Cosmos Labs silently patched it in May. Independent researchers confirmed in early August that the vulnerability affected all Cosmos EVM chains, and Cosmos Labs released a patch on August 19, but the first attack occurred about 20 hours later.In terms of specific losses, MANTRA lost 720.9 million tokens (approximately $3.6 million), TAC lost nearly 3 billion TAC, and KiiChain lost about 148 million KII. Both MANTRA and KiiChain criticized Cosmos Labs for not notifying the affected chains in advance and suggesting a shutdown, with KiiChain stating that the patch would take several days to deploy while a shutdown would only take a few minutes. Cosmos Labs stated that it has coordinated responses with 40 chains and assisted 13 chains in completing repairs or shutdowns before being attacked.
